Applications in Logistics & Industry
Superlink trailers are widely used in logistics and freight transportation.
They are especially suitable for high-volume and long-haul routes.
For example, they can transport containers, palletized cargo, agricultural products, and general freight.
Because of the articulated two-trailer structure, cargo volume increases without exceeding legal limits.
Moreover, the modular design improves weight distribution.
As a result, transport efficiency improves while operating costs decrease.
Therefore, Superlink trailers are ideal for companies seeking stable and cost-effective freight solutions.
🛠️ Operation & Specifications
How to Load Cargo Using a Superlink Trailer?
Before loading, park the trailer on a flat and stable surface.
This step helps ensure safety during operations.
Next, select suitable equipment such as forklifts or cranes.
The choice depends on cargo type and weight.
Then, load cargo evenly across both trailer units.
At the same time, follow axle load regulations to maintain balance.
After loading, secure the cargo using twist locks, straps, or chains.
Finally, inspect all fixing points before departure.
Through proper loading procedures, the Superlink trailer supports safe and efficient transport.
Basic Specifications Table

3-Axle Superlink Trailer Design Drawing



| Item | Specification |
|---|---|
| Front Trailer Size | 9800 × 2500 × 1500 mm |
| Rear Trailer Size | 12500 × 2500 × 1500 mm |
| Main Beam | Height 500 mm, Upper Plate 14 mm, Middle Plate 8 mm, Bottom Plate 16 mm (Q345B Steel) |
| Side Beam | 16 mm or 18 mm Steel Channel (Q235 Steel) |
| Platform | 3 mm-thick Checkered Plate (Customizable) |
| Axles | 3 Axles, 13T/16T, FUWA or BPW Brand |
| Suspension | Mechanical Suspension or Air Suspension |
| Tires | 16 Units, 12.00R22.5 or 315/80R22.5 |
| King Pin | JOST 2.0 inch or 3.5 inch |
| Brake Chamber | WABCO RE 6 T30/30 + T30 Spring Brake Chamber |
| Spring Leaf | 100 mm × 12 mm × 12 mm |
| Tool Box | 1 m × 0.5 m × 0.5 m |

Key Parts Overview
A Superlink trailer consists of two connected trailer units.
Together, they form a high-capacity transport system.
Main components include:
Main beam and chassis made from high-strength steel
Kingpin and fifth-wheel couplings for secure articulation
Axles and suspension systems for load balance
Air braking system with ABS for safety
Landing gear for stable parking
Lighting and electrical systems meeting road regulations
In combination, these parts ensure durability and transport efficiency.
🔧 Design Advantages
Main Beam Features
The main beam is the core load-bearing structure of the Superlink trailer.
For this reason, material selection and welding quality are critical.
ZW Group uses Q345 or equivalent high-strength steel.
This improves load capacity and fatigue resistance.
In addition, reinforced I-beam structures enhance stability.
Automated submerged arc welding ensures uniform weld strength.
After welding, the beam receives shot blasting and anti-corrosion coating.
As a result, the trailer performs reliably in harsh environments.
Tractor & Trailer Connection Compatibility
Superlink trailers are compatible with standard 6×4 and 6×2 tractor units.
They use universal fifth-wheel coupling systems.
Standard 50 mm or 90 mm kingpins allow easy connection.
Meanwhile, adjustable height supports proper load distribution.
Air brake lines and electrical connectors follow international standards.
Therefore, braking and lighting systems integrate smoothly.
As a result, the trailer operates safely across different regions and road conditions.

❓FAQ
Q1: What is a Superlink trailer?
A1: A Superlink trailer is a two-unit articulated transport system designed for high-volume freight and long-distance logistics.
Q2: What cargo is suitable for this trailer?
A2: It can transport containers, palletized goods, bulk cargo, and general freight.
Q3: What are the main advantages?
A3: It improves payload efficiency, enhances weight distribution, and reduces transport cost per unit.
Q4: Which tractor units are compatible?
A4:Most 6×4 and 6×2 tractors with standard fifth-wheel couplings are suitable.
